Persepolis opens right after the 1979 iranian revolution, which results in the downfall of the americanbacked dictator known as the shah of iran and leads to the rise of the religious hardliners who establish the oppressive islamic republic. Named after the capital city of the persian empire, the book is an autobiographical tale set during the islamic revolution of iran and the iraniraq war in the 1970s and 1980s, told through a series of comics.

The first two french volumes were translated and reprinted together in the american volume persepolis.
